Linux系统中的syslog服务器对于日志管理非常重要。红帽(Red Hat)是一家知名的Linux发行版供应商,其Red Hat Enterprise Linux操作系统也提供了强大的syslog服务器功能。在本文中,我们将探讨Linux系统中的syslog服务器以及如何在Red Hat系统中设置和管理syslog服务器。

syslog服务器是一个用于接收、存储和管理系统日志的网络服务。当系统发生各种事件或错误时,日志信息会被记录到syslog服务器中,以便管理员进行监控和分析。在Linux系统中,syslog服务器通常是由rsyslog或syslog-ng等软件实现的。

对于红帽企业版Linux用户来说,可以使用rsyslog作为syslog服务器。rsyslog是一个高性能的syslog解决方案,支持TCP和UDP协议,并提供了丰富的过滤和日志转发功能。用户可以通过编辑rsyslog的配置文件来定制日志记录的方式和策略。

在Red Hat系统中,管理员可以使用以下步骤来设置和管理syslog服务器:

1.安装rsyslog软件包:首先需要安装rsyslog软件包,可以通过yum命令来安装:`yum install rsyslog`

2.配置rsyslog:编辑rsyslog的配置文件`/etc/rsyslog.conf`,可以指定日志记录方式、存储路径、过滤规则等。通过配置文件,管理员可以决定哪些日志需要记录,以及如何处理这些日志。

3.重启rsyslog服务:在修改配置文件后,需要重启rsyslog服务以使更改生效。可以使用`systemctl restart rsyslog`命令来重新启动rsyslog服务。

4.监控日志:通过rsyslog提供的工具和命令,管理员可以实时监控系统日志的输出,以及分析和处理日志信息。可以使用`journalctl`命令查看系统日志,也可以使用`rsyslogd -N1`命令验证rsyslog的配置是否正确。

通过以上步骤,管理员可以在Red Hat系统中轻松设置和管理syslog服务器,确保系统日志的可靠记录和管理。syslog服务器的正确配置和使用对于系统的安全和稳定性非常重要,因此管理员需要重视syslog服务器的管理工作。

总的来说,syslog服务器在Linux系统中扮演着不可或缺的角色,能够帮助管理员实时监控系统运行状态、故障排查和安全审计。红帽企业版Linux系统提供了强大的rsyslog工具,管理员可以通过简单的配置和管理,确保系统日志的有效记录和管理。通过不断学习和实践,管理员可以逐渐提升对syslog服务器的理解和运用,有效提升系统管理的能力和水平。